Common Causes of Audio Latency in Windows 11

In practice, audio latency is not usually due to a single factor. It is usually due to a sum of small errors or incompatibilities These, when encountered, end up causing audible delays, micro-dropouts, or even the inability to obtain real-time audio. The most common causes found in technical forums and communities are the following:

  • Outdated drivers or drivers or incompatible with Windows 11.
  • Aggressive power management on laptops, which reduces system performance and affects audio response.
  • Conflicts between audio devices internal and external (sound cards, USB interfaces, DJ controllers, etc.).
  • Hardware level problems (motherboard, RAM or processor overloaded).
  • Bluetooth connection related errors and the quality of the paired device.
  • errors in the operating system after major or cumulative updates.

How to detect and analyze audio latency step by step

LatencyMon

The best way to address the problem is identify what exactly is failing. For this purpose, there are free tools such as LatencyMon, which monitors and analyzes system performance and driver behavior in detail in real time. This utility allows you to determine which processes or drivers are causing latency spikes and when they occur.

When running LatencyMon, it's essential to let it run for at least 10-15 minutes, playing audio or performing the activity that typically causes the problems. The report it generates provides information on:

  • Maximum and average latencies when responding to hardware interrupts.
  • Identification of ISRs (interrupt service routines) and DPCs (deferred procedure calls) slower and the drivers involved.
  • Quantity and type of hard page faults (virtual memory access errors), usually related to excessive process load or lack of RAM.

In the information collected by users, anomalous values are observed in drivers such as dxgkrnl.sys (DirectX graphics core), Wdf01000.sys (kernel-mode driver engine) or processes like msmpeng.exe (Windows Defender). Also notable are the ISR/DPC spikes on computers with Ryzen processors and systems with a lot of active multitasking.

Recommended solutions to reduce latency in Windows 11

Once the possible origin of the latency has been identified, there are a series of key steps which usually improve the experience and, in many cases, have solved the problem for users:

  1. Update the sound driver: Go to the sound icon in the taskbar, access sound settings, select the output device, and select the option to check for driver updates. If available, Windows Update will automatically download and install them. If you need more control, go to Device Manager and perform the update manually from the "Sound, video and game controllers" section. Don't forget to restart after each update.
  2. Check for Windows updates: Make sure you have the latest update package installed via Settings > Windows Update. A pending update may fix kernel-level conflicts or bugs acknowledged by Microsoft.
  3. Use the audio troubleshooter: From Settings or by directly typing "Troubleshoot sound" in the Windows search, you can launch the wizard, which will automatically review your system settings and suggest quick fixes.
  4. Consult with the manufacturer's support: If you're using an external sound card, controller, or USB interface, go to the manufacturer's official website and look for the latest driver version compatible with Windows 11. In many cases, generic Microsoft drivers work, but they often lack optimization and advanced features.
  5. Optimize energy management: Change the power plan to "High Performance" in Control Panel > Power Options. On laptops, disable power saving. Access the BIOS and disable options like "CPU throttling," "Intel SpeedStep," or "AMD Cool n Quiet," as they reduce the processor frequency and can cause latency spikes.
  6. Check hardware compatibility: Make sure all components are installed correctly. If your motherboard or chipset is very old, check the manufacturer's website for BIOS updates. An outdated BIOS can interfere with interrupt handling and affect audio.
  7. Disable unused audio devices: If you have multiple sound cards (for example, a Focusrite and the integrated Realtek), disable them from Device Manager. This will avoid conflicts and prioritize the correct audio channel.
  8. Avoid using Bluetooth in critical environments: According to numerous reports, using Bluetooth speakers or headphones often causes delays after a period of continuous use, especially on low-quality devices or those without updated firmware. For priority audio (gaming, editing, music), use cables or dedicated USB interfaces.

In all of these tests, patience is key. Sometimes it takes trying several combinations to find the root cause. Many users report substantial improvements simply by updating custom drivers and removing old ones from their system.

What to do if none of the solutions work?

Illustrative image of Windows 11 installation

In the most extreme cases, when none of the above techniques succeed in eliminating latency, there are advanced measures that users can consider:

  • Reinstall Windows 11 from scratch to rule out a corrupt update affecting the audio subsystem.
  • Try older versions of the driver in case the most recent one presents incompatibilities.
  • Contact the hardware manufacturer and request specific support or even a firmware patch.
  • Send suggestions to Microsoft so that the development team is aware of the problem and can prioritize fixes.
  • Seek help in specialized communities where other users share patches, configurations, or custom solutions.

Persistence and analysis are key. While Microsoft typically delegates some support to manufacturers, many users find solutions by adjusting BIOS settings, identifying responsible drivers, or replacing incompatible hardware.
